Leshan Giant Buddha stopped receiving tourists due to heavy rain, and Vientiane Pavilion in Thousand Buddha Rock Scenic Area was washed away.

Giant Buddha is a popular and well-known tourist attraction in the local area. This is an ancient historical site built in the Tang Dynasty and the largest carved Buddha statue in China. It attracts tourists from all over the world every day. The following is the latest news that Leshan Giant Buddha has suspended ticket sales.

On August 6th, 2008, the management committee of the Giant Buddha issued a statement "Notice of the Giant Buddha on the Suspension of Tourist Reception on August 6th", saying that the reception of tourists would be suspended all day.

According to the notice, due to the continuous heavy rainfall, in order to ensure safety, the Giant Buddha suspended receiving tourists all day on August 6 (Tuesday) to carry out the investigation of potential safety hazards.

In the early morning of August 6, 2008, Vientiane Pavilion in Qianfoyan Scenic Area, Jiajiang County, Leshan City was destroyed by falling rocks and heavy rain. Qianfo Rock is located 3 kilometers west of Jiajiang County, Leshan City, with two opposite mountains and a river flowing. As a cultural relic of the Tang Dynasty, Qianjia Foyan Grottoes is a national key cultural relic protection unit. Vientiane Pavilion used to be the observation deck of the ancient Jingkou of Thousand Buddha Rock, from which you can see the landscape on both sides of Qingyi River.

According to the staff of Jiajiang County Cultural and Sports Tourism Bureau, it is estimated that the incident occurred in the early morning of the 6th because there was no monitoring. The continuous heavy rain and falling rocks caused the Vientiane Pavilion to be washed into Qingyi River as a whole. In addition, there is a falling stone near Wang Longping in the scenic spot, which broke the railing.

The staff member said that fortunately, no casualties were caused in the early hours of the morning. At present, the Thousand Buddha Rock Scenic Area has been closed, and it will be opened when the danger is eliminated. On the evening of August 5, heavy rainfall occurred again in Leshan, Sichuan. At 8: 09 that night, Leshan Meteorological Observatory updated the blue rainstorm warning issued at 16: 26 to a yellow warning.

Serious water accumulation in urban areas

Some residential garages were flooded.

According to the video taken by netizens, due to this round of heavy rainfall, some roads in the central city of Leshan have accumulated water, especially the shopping malls around wanda plaza and wanda plaza.

According to the report of the fourth detachment of the Public Security Corps of Sichuan Provincial Public Security Department, due to the heavy rain, Leshan South, Suji, Fuxi Station and Emeishan Station of Hanlong Expressway were closed last night, and Leshan Station, Wutongqiao Station, Qianwei South Station, Qianwei North Station and Xinmin Station of Le Yi Expressway were closed; Small cars at Jiajiang Station, Qingshen Station, Meishan Station, Pengshan Station and Qinglong Station of Le Expressway are released every half hour, and trucks continue to be controlled.

At 8: 40 this morning, the fourth branch of the Public Security Bureau of expressway, Sichuan released traffic information, saying that expressway, the fourth branch of expressway, Sichuan, was affected by heavy rain:

Due to the K733 landslide, the Le Yi Expressway was restricted to the south in the direction of Le Yi. The collapse of the square outside Guanyin Beach on Chengdu-Leshan Expressway is controlled by Guanyin Beach. There are also two landslides in Hongya, Leya Expressway. Except music.

Affected by this regional rainstorm, many streets in Leshan city have accumulated serious water, and even some residential garages have been completely submerged. However, at 07: 44 on August 6, Leshan Meteorological Observatory lifted the blue rainstorm warning issued at 08: 00 on August 5, 2008: At present, the impact system has moved out of our city, and the precipitation tends to weaken, so the blue rainstorm warning was lifted.
